After dinner is when the evening show kicks off in the water, as the wildlife is drawn to the underwater lights below the back deck. Here in the blue lights we never know what might appear, from baitfish, dolphins and sharks to turtle hatchlings, sea snakes and squid. One thing you can be sure of, the excited squeals of the guests will let you know when the wildlife arrive. Often the crew themselves are just as excited to see what has appeared, racing outside to be sure they don’t miss any of the excitement. It also gives the crew a great opportunity to talk about the sea creatures that have arrived and teach everyone a little bit about the wildlife in our area.

After desert it’s time to relax once more. By now the show in the sky is in full swing, and the stargazing at the Whitsundays is exceptional. With minimal light pollution due to the remote location of the islands, you can see the stars in a way many people have never seen them before. One of the prime locations for stargazing onboard is of course the front deck with its spacious and comfortable bow nets. Often passengers gather on the foredeck resting in the bow nets and pointing out constellations, comparing names and meanings from their home countries.
